Some more texture work:
HILO textures are really what we want for offsetting;
unfortunately NV20 doesn't do that; only NV25 does.
However, NV20 does have HILO dot products and in fact,
the most useful texturing mode seems to be two dot products
with *different* textures, accessing a 2D texture. This has the
most flexibility to produce interesting shapes.
Worked on an actual papermill that randomly assigns textures and
coordinates to a given paper id; it's starting to look pretty
good...
